Backbone

  • Vector backbone
    pAMB
  • Backbone manufacturer
    Ambion
  • Total vector size (bp) 3210
  • Vector type
    Unspecified

Growth in Bacteria

  • Bacterial Resistance(s)
    Ampicillin, 100 μg/mL
  • Growth Temperature
    37°C
  • Growth Strain(s)
    JM109
  • Copy number
    Unknown

Gene/Insert

  • Gene/Insert name
    Chloramphenicol acetyltransferase
  • Insert Size (bp)
    657
  • Mutation
    FspI site introduced after T7 terminator
  • Promoter T7

Cloning Information

Resource Information

  • A portion of this plasmid was derived from a plasmid made by
    Mutagenesis was done on control vector provided with the ActivePro™ In Vitro Translation Kit (Ambion)
